WASH FUNCTION CONFLICT WITH AUTO WIPE
When Wiper is in Auto mode and
simultaneously wash switch is pressed then
Wash function should override the Auto wiper
function.
A faulty Rain Light Sensor will not effect the
wash function.
Removal of the Rain Light Sensor or loosen
connection with it, does not effect the
functionality of wash function.
Front wiper low & high speed is directly
controlled by the combination switch.
COMPULSORY WIPE FUNCTION:
When the sensitivity level of the Rain sensor is
varying from Low to High
(Ex: P1 to P2),
a
compulsory wipe occurs.
When the sensitivity level of the Rain sensor is
varying from High to Low
(Ex: P2 to P1),
NO
compulsory wipe occurs.
